This Year's Model Updates:

The RAV4 has been fully redesigned for 2006, boasting a larger overall size and available V6 power.

Pros:
  • Steers and handles like a car, thoughtful and roomy cabin design, exemplary build and materials quality, available third-row seating, refined and powerful engines.
Cons:
  • Cramped seating for third-row passengers, more expensive than many competing compact SUVs.

    I have put 1000 miles on this RAV4 Sport 6. It goes very fast, and has many carelike qualities. A good thing. I cannot understand why Toyota puts that stupid radio antenna, waggling on the right side; especially in light of its excellent build quality. I have the JBL upgrade. So, it is incongruous to see a 1990s whip antenna! It comes with light truck tires. Mine with Yokahama Geolanders. That is nuts. One orders a sport 4 X 2. I will NEVER go off road. The logic is vacuous. Hence, I changed to the new, quiet, stickier MXV 4 S8 from Michelin. What a joy!. Now at 70, it does not sound or feel like a tundra. I have been to LA and back to LV. Excellent. The V6 for trips. The I4 for town.

    Traded in a 4 runner for the rav4 to increase gas mileage. Ive gotten 30 mpg on the highway with the 6 cylinder, admittedly with conservative driving. The power with the v6 is outstanding! This is probably the fastest vehicle I have ever owned. I dont feel like I gave up all that much space as the rav is well packaged. Handling is very good. When winter comes I will find out about the 4wd system. The only drawback I have found is road noise. Its not bad but noticeable. More insulation would have been better.
